Tips For Homeowners on Septic System Health in Landrum, South Carolina.

As everyone knows, no residence is complete without a septic tank. As responsible homeowners, it is imperative to pay meticulous attention to keeping up of your sewage system's condition, as it has a direct impact not only your own well-being but also the surrounding environment.

Imagine the hassle of rising early only to find that your toilet is backed up, or having to endure the noxious stench wafting from a sewage tank spill.

Below are some simple steps for homeowners to comply with to maintain properly care for the wellness of their septic system.

Regular Inspection and Pumping

Typically, a residential sewage tank needs to be professionally examined at least every 3-5 years by skilled professionals. During this process, the professional examiners can examine for seepage, check both the upper and lower sections of your waste tank, evaluate the accumulated scum and sludge in your tank, and execute skilled pumping of your waste tank.

Efficient Use Of Water

Minimizing water usage in a home results in reduced water going into the sewage system. Restroom flushing habits accounts for approximately 25% to 30% of water consumption within the household. The most effective method to reduce water usage in the toilet is by substituting current models with low-flow ones, employing less gallons of water for each flush.

High Efficiency Shower Heads

The water utilized during showering additionally directed into the sewage system. To minimize this, the smart choice involves using low-flow shower heads, crafted to decrease water consumption.

Proper Disposal of Waste

Many people possess the unfortunate habit of treating the bathroom as if it were a waste receptacle. However, practicing this behavior ultimately results in septic system clogs. So, homeowners must ensure that everyone in the household gets rid of waste appropriately and avoids it in the toilet.

Types Of Septic Tank Systems Available

During the process of installing a septic tank, skilled technicians consider various elements into account, including which include the size of the structure, weather patterns, climatic conditions of the area, soil type, and so forth.

These elements influence in choosing the appropriate type of sewage tank system to be. Below are numerous varieties of septic tank systems ready for installation at DJ Plumbing Septic Tank Services:

Conventional Tank System

Commonly described as a gravity-based sewage system, this specific type of septic system is the most widely used and the simplest to set up and keep in good condition. This particular sewage tank system doesn't demand any further electrical or technological work. Instead, it banks solely on natural forces, specifically gravity.

Chamber Septic Tank System

Commonly known as the pressure distribution septic system, features chambered drains usually crafted from plastic, specifically high-density polyethylene. Nevertheless, it's worth noting that different materials can also be used for these chambers.

During the previous three decades, this particular type of septic tank system has gained significant popularity, largely because of its economical installation and straightforward setup. Caring for it follows a similar pattern to that of a regular sewage tank system.

Mound Septic Tank System

This particular sewage tank system is utilized for properties positioned on thin soil or adjacent to surface rock formations. This type of tank system requires creating a constructed mound consisting of distinct layers of soil, gravel, and sand as the drainfield.

In contrast to standard sewage tank system, this type of sewage tank system uses electrical energy, as well as requires periodic maintenance and examinations, in contrast to the typical sewage tank system, which happens to be substantially easier to maintain.

Aerobic Treatment Unit

Referred to as ATU or Aerobic Treatment Unit, this type of sewage tank system utilizes an electric pump for pumping oxygen into the septic tank. The addition of oxygen allows aerobic microbes to prosper within the septic tank. This process results in the biodegradation of waste materials in the septic tank.

Typically, such sewage tank is usually built in locations adjacent to surface aquatic environments or where there are hostile soil conditions. It's important to note that caring for such sewage tank system can be quite expensive, because it requires ongoing maintenance treatments.

Recirculating Sand Filter Septic Tank System

This particular sewage tank system utilizes sand filtration to process and redistribute of wastewater. To function effectively, this system requires the use of electricity. As opposed to other types of sewage tanks, the setup and ongoing care of such a system can be relatively expensive.

Septic Tank Pumping

Pumping your waste tank is a primary method for caring for your septic tank, but it's important to note that the timing of septic tank pumping is decided by skilled technicians.

Professionals take into account various factors like the size of the building, the number of people living there, the capacity of the tank, and so forth before determining the right pumping schedule for your particular septic tank.

FAQs

QUESTION: What is the recommended frequency for septic tank pumping?

ANSWER:Several factors come into play to this, yet typically, septic tank pumping is advised every 3-5 years.

QUESTION:What steps should I follow to protect my septic tank from experiencing system failure?

ANSWER: To safeguard your septic tank from system failure, it's important to practice proper maintenance and arrange for professional septic tank inspections.

QUESTION: Which septic tank system is the most excellent?

ANSWER: Actually, every septic tank system is capable as far as maintenance is done correctly. Yet, before installing a septic system, a few factors to take into account. These factors include climate conditions, the size of the structure, and more.

QUESTION:What's the typical duration for septic tank installation?

ANSWER: Various elements influence the timeframe required for septic tank installation. These factors include weather conditions, the tank size, the specific type of septic tank, and more. Nevertheless, all things considered, the installation generally generally shouldn't surpass a span of 1 to 2 weeks.
